First, let’s clarify what PP woven fabric is. This fabric is made of polypropylene, a type of plastic, woven together to create strong yet lightweight material. It’s commonly used in various applications like packaging, agriculture, and even in construction. One of the main selling points of PP woven fabric is its durability; it can last under intense conditions, making it a favorite for several industries.
One of the biggest concerns customers face is ensuring they are purchasing high-quality PP woven fabric rolls. Poor quality fabric can tear easily, leading to wasted resources and money. For instance, a company that purchased low-quality rolls for their packaging needs ended up spending 30% more in materials alone due to constant replacements.
To mitigate this concern, always ask for samples before making a bulk purchase. This allows you to assess the fabric's strength and reliability firsthand. Reputable suppliers will be more than willing to provide samples. Additionally, check for certifications or reviews from previous customers which can further verify the quality of the fabric.
Another common issue buyers encounter is selecting the right thickness and weight for their needs. PP woven fabric comes in various weights, typically measured in grams per square meter (GSM). Choosing a fabric that is too thin may result in poor performance, while opting for an excessively heavy option may be unnecessary and more costly.
The ideal weight varies depending on your application. For instance, agricultural covers usually require a fabric of around 60-120 GSM, whereas heavier construction uses may need upwards of 200 GSM. Consult with your supplier about your specific application. They can recommend the best options based on their experience and customer feedback.

With the increasing awareness of environmental issues, many buyers worry about the ecological impact of PP woven fabrics. While polypropylene is recyclable, not all products have sustainable practices in place. Many buyers want reassurance that their fabric choices don't contribute to environmental degradation.
Research suppliers who practice eco-friendly manufacturing processes. Ask if they have recycling programs or use recycled materials in their products. You can also look for certifications like ISO 14001, which indicates a commitment to environmental management. For example, a customer who sourced from a supplier using recycled content found their order was 15% more sustainable compared to conventional options.
Finally, the balance between price and value often leads to confusion. While it’s tempting to go for the cheapest option, it’s crucial to consider the overall value, including durability and availability of after-sales support.
Conduct a comparative analysis of several suppliers. Look not only at their prices but also at customer service, warranty policies, and return terms. A fabric that is 10% more expensive might save you significant costs in the long run due to fewer replacements. For example, a client who initially opted for the lowest-priced fabric faced higher operational expenses within six months compared to another client who invested slightly more in a higher-quality roll.
